    Quote Originally Posted by Zak View Post
    Out of interest, does anyone know how much it costs to keep Habbox up and running?

    Domains/hosting/vBulletin etc.

    Oh and the extortionate wages of senior management
    Quote Originally Posted by Hannah View Post
    I'm quite interested in this too. I would imagine donator/vip is some sort of funding, but not too sure how much donator would actually be needed to be sold to cover the costs.
    I might be able to answer this for you.


    Hosting - £90 a month (This may have changed but Habbox has a dedicated server)
    cPanel Licence - £10 a month if that.
    Domains - Depends how many years they get renewed for, but around £13 a year. So that's £39 a year for the 3x main domains if they only renew it for 1 year each every time.
    vBulletin - Was paid as a full licence when vBulletin 4 was released, no further payments are needed I believe.

    Note: While the server costs seem expensive the server I believe is used more than just for Habbox purposes.

    Donator/VIP sales have not been high for a while, unless that has magically changed since I have left but they haven't been covering costs to keep the sites running for a long time. With many people now blocking ads, I think the same can be said with the Google adverts as well.
